WebStars larger than red dwarfs do this by increasing their size and becoming red giants with larger surface areas. Rather than expanding, however, red dwarfs with less than 0.25 solar masses are predicted to increase their radiative rate by increasing their surface temperatures and becoming "bluer". This is because the surface layers of red ... WebVery low-mass stars never become red giants. Once they have depleted their supply of hydrogen, they become helium white dwarfs and gradually cool. Low-mass stars do evolve into red giants when they exhaust the hydrogen in their cores. They end their lives by ejecting their outer shells as planetary nebulae, leaving behind white dwarfs.

WebNov 28, 2024 · The Sun is expected to produce a white dwarf with a mass of around $0.5 M_\odot$, whilst a $8M_\odot$ star is expected to produce a carbon/oxygen white dwarf of mass $\sim 1.1 M_\odot$. It is possible that some stars with $8-9M_\odot$ could result in a slightly more massive oxygen/neon/magnesium white dwarf.
